Common Faults
Typical dish washer mistakes could range from minor to major ones. Depending upon the level, you will certainly either require the services of professional plumbings to take care of or change it.
Several of the most common faults include:
Leaking Dishwashing machine
This is most likely one of the most day-to-day dish washer issue, as well as fortunately is that it is simple to determine. Leaks occur due to several factors, and also the leakages can bungle your kitchen area. Typical reasons for dish washer leakages include;
If your meals as well as cutleries appear of the dishwashing machine and still look unclean or dirty, your spray arms may be a problem. In a lot of cases, the spray arms can obtain clogged, and also it will certainly require a fast tidy or a replacement to function successfully again.
Lack of ability to Drain pipes
In some cases you might observe a large quantity of water left in your tub after a wash. That is possibly a drainage trouble. You can either inspect the drain pipe for damages or clogs. When unsure, contact a specialist to have it inspected and also taken care of.
This is one more common dishwashing machine problem, and also it is mainly triggered by food debris or oil lingering in the maker. In this case, seek these particles, take them out and also do the dishes with no dishes inside the maker. Clean the filter thoroughly. That will certainly aid eliminate the poor scent. Ensure that you eliminate every food fragment from your dishes before moving it to the machine in the future.

What is the Most Common Problem with a Dishwasher?
Unclean Dishes
Over time, excess grime and grease can accumulate inside your dishwasher. When the strain screen, door gasket, or spray arms get grease and food waste accumulating on them, it can decrease the pressure of the water coming out of the components. Low water pressure can hinder your dishwasher's ability to thoroughly wash your dishes.
It Won't Start
An obvious sign of a dishwasher malfunction is that it won't start. Many times this is due to faulty door latches and switches. As a safety mechanism, your dishwasher won't start if it senses that its door isn't latched. You'll need to have the latch or sensor switch replaced before properly starting. In some other cases, the no-start malfunction could be due to wiring damage.
Water Leaks
When you start noticing water accumulating under your dishwasher, it's time to be concerned. The water leak over time can result in massive damage to your kitchen. The leak can be caused by a damaged or cracked drainage hose or faulty heating element gasket. It's best to have this problem quickly evaluated by a professional before running your dishwasher again.
Wet Dishes
Every dishwasher offers a drying cycle that ensures your dishes are completely dry and ready to be put away. If you've noticed that your dishes end up being extremely wet after a wash cycle, it's likely an issue with the dishwasher's heating element. To verify the problem, the heating element must be tested with a multimeter, which is best left up to the professionals.
It Won't Drain
Another common issue you may run into with your dishwasher is that it won't drain. This can be a big problem as excess water can wreak havoc on your kitchen. In most cases, the cause of the draining malfunction is the check valve located on the drain pump. Sometimes replacing just the check valve will work, and other times you may also need to have the drain sump replaced for your dishwasher to drain properly.
